Average salary for a licensed structural Engineer within the United States

The average licensed structural engineer salary in the United States is $106,800 per year, according to a 2013 survey conducted by the Structural Engineering Institute (SEI). The survey surveyed 728 structural engineers from various states in the U.S.; the data is based upon their gross annual income. This estimation includes income for both part-time and full-time workers.

This job requires a degree in civil or related engineering and can require up to 2 years of related experience. Structural engineers can work on many different technical projects, depending on their state of practice. They may also be involved as business representatives. They may also be required to have a Professional Engineer License.

Engineering: What is it?

Engineering is, simply put, the application of scientific principles for useful things. Engineers use their knowledge of mathematics and science to design and produce machines, vehicles.

Engineers are involved in many areas, including research and development, production maintenance, testing, quality assurance, sales, marketing management, consulting law, politics, finance and human resources administration.

An engineer has various responsibilities, including designing and building products, systems, processes, and services; managing projects; performing tests and inspections; analyzing data; creating models; writing specifications; developing standards; training employees, supervising workers, and making decisions.

Engineers can specialize in certain fields, such as mechanical, electrical, chemical, civil, architectural, computer, biomedical, manufacturing, construction, aerospace, automotive, nuclear, petroleum, mining, forestry, geology, oceanography, environmental, and more.

Engineers may choose to concentrate on specific areas of engineering such as aeronautics or biotechnology.
